Vancouver (YVR) Canada Delay, Cancellation and Flight Compensation Rights

Traveling can be an exciting experience, but delays and cancellations can turn it into a frustrating ordeal. If you're flying through Vancouver International Airport (YVR) in Canada, it's essential to know your rights regarding flight delays, cancellations, and potential compensation.

In Canada, air passengers are protected under the Air Passenger Protection Regulations. These regulations provide clear guidelines on what you are entitled to if your flight is delayed or canceled. If your flight is delayed by more than three hours, you may be eligible for compensation, depending on the circumstances.

For cancellations, the situation can vary. If your airline cancels your flight, they must offer you a refund or an alternative flight. Additionally, if the cancellation was within their control, you might be eligible for further compensation. It's important to keep all documentation regarding your flight and any communications with the airline.

Delays and cancellations can happen for various reasons, including weather conditions, technical issues, or operational challenges. Understanding the cause of the disruption can impact your rights to compensation. If the airline can prove that the delay or cancellation was due to extraordinary circumstances, they may not be liable for compensation payouts.

If you face a significant delay or cancellation at YVR, act quickly. Contact your airline for information on your rights and available options. It’s beneficial to familiarize yourself with the specifics of the Air Passenger Protection Regulations to ensure you advocate for your rights effectively.
